Für das diesjährige Ukrainicum konnten wir folgende Forscher als Seminarleiter gewinnen:
Marcus Hoffmann (Greifswald): “Es lebe Ševčenko” - Eine Literatur auf der Suche nach ihren Idolen. The seminar provides a broad overview on the Ukrainian literature and will then focus on the influence of Shevchenko on successive author generations. For this purpose, the discussion will cover the works of widely recognized writers, but also take into account the texts of authors who occupy a less prominent position with the record keepers of literature history. Within the context of a new societal environment, these authors raise the questions of national identity and literary autonomy just as well, while discussing it in a substantially different manner.
Mikhailo Minakov (Kyїv/Greifswald): Political Transformation of Post-Soviet Ukraine and Neighbouring Countries. The seminar aims at getting a clear picture of how the post-Soviet nations made a transition from expected democracies into authoritarian systems. Political, as well as social, economic and cultural issues will be studied and discussed in an open-minded environment of international scholars.
Ryszard Kupidura (Poznañ): Mykhailo Kotsiubynsky and Volodymyr Vynnychenko - In Search of a Common Denominator. The aim of the seminar will be a comparative approach of the oeuvre of listed writers in order to demonstrate the differences and similarities in their literary projections of power, revolution, gender, the development of civilization, the presence of the Other, etc.
Zudem konnten wir Tatjana Hofmann (Zürich; Cultural Cringe der Ukraine(n). Inszenierung und Instrumentalisierung von Differenzen in und mittels Literatur) und Christoph Witzenrath (Greifswald) für Abendvorträge und Diskussionsrunden gewinnen.
